Gladys Presley's Health Issues

Gladys Presley struggled with health problems throughout her life, primarily stemming from her battle with obesity. Her weight issues led to various complications, including an unhealthy lifestyle that affected her overall well-being.
What were the causes of Gladys Presley's death?
Gladys Presley died on August 14, 1958, from heart failure, which was exacerbated by her long-standing health issues. Her passing significantly impacted Elvis, who was deeply attached to her.
